

Interestingly, the JDK implementation is much faster than the Apache one. We also saw code samples for converting a PDF into and from Base64 using Java 8 and Apache Commons Codec. TXT, RTF, Word, MS Office, DXF, DWG, etc) to PDF or XPS using a universal document converter. In this quick tutorial, we learned more about Javas Base64 utility.
JAVA CODE TO CONVERT PDF TO TEXT HOW TO
The sample also shows how to convert any printable document (ex. I named the Scala shell script pdftotext.sh, and it currently looks like this:Įxec scala -savecompiled -classpath "lib/pdfbox-app-1.8.7.jar:lib/commons-io-2.4.jar" "$0" java.io. VB Sample Java code to use PDFTron SDK for direct, high-quality conversion between PDF, XPS, EMF, SVG, TIFF, PNG, JPEG, and other image formats ('' namespace). I’ve also written a Scala shell script to do the same thing (convert the pages from a PDF file to plain text). (You can also compile the application to a single Jar file that you can use on Linux or Windows.) A "PDF to plain text" Scala shell script Steps to Convert PDF to Text in Java Configure your application by adding the reference to Aspose.
JAVA CODE TO CONVERT PDF TO TEXT MAC OS X
In my Github project you’ll find a shell script to compile the application into a native Mac OS X application. The first solution listed above will simply remove plain text from a PDF document without performing any additional operations (by default) the API response will contain a ‘TextResult’ string. There are several ways I could make the application more convenient to use, but since I don't plan to use it that often, I can deal with its limitations. There are many different document (PDF to DOC, PDF to TXT, etc.), presentation (PDF to PPT.

The GUI portion of the application looks like this:Īs you can see, the application just needs the name of a PDF file to convert, along with the page you want to start at and the page you want to end at. Next, choose the file format you want your PDF to be converted to. to develop Java programs that can create, convert, and manipulate PDF documents. I recently wrote a little application to convert pages from a PDF to plain text. Following are the steps to extract text from an existing PDF document. show more info on classes/objects in repl.
